    P-GRADE provides a unique and complete solution for development and execution of parallel applications on supercomputers, clusters, and Grid systems. P-GRADE's high-level graphical environment was designed so that the users need not learn programming methodologies for different parallel and distributed platforms; the same environment is applicable for traditional supercomputers, PC clusters, or new Grid solutions (based on either Globus or Condor) to utilise transparently all the available computational resources.

    P-GRADE significantly accelerates the reengineering procedure of sequential and legacy programs for parallel and Grid systems providing easy-to-use solutions even for non-professional programmers. The sequential code can be easily inherited and re-used relying on the hierarchical design approach as well as the legacy sequential or parallel programs can interoperate to other jobs with the built-in workflow layer in order to execute large-scale complex programs in the Grid. Each stage of development life-cycle (design, debugging, testing, monitoring and performance analysis) is covered in P-GRADE system and its highly portable run-time environment provides dynamic load balancing facilities for long-running parallel applications and fault tolerant execution based on fully automatic checkpointing and migration mechanisms for cluster and Grid applications as well as on-line monitoring facilities and remote performance visualisation.




    P-GRADE development environment together with existing cluster management tools - HPCware - will enable companies to supervise and also utilise their own PC clusters fast and easily as a cost-efficient high performance computing (HPC) platform. Moreover, HPCware with P-GRADE's run-time environment will provide strong support for enterprise-level Grid systems connecting several clusters from different sites of company.

    Major supported platforms :


      Workstation/PC clusters
      • Intel x86 / Linux
      • Sun UltraSPARC / Solaris
      • SGI MIPS / IRIX

      Supercomputers
      • SGI Origin series
      • Sun Enterprise series

      Grid enviroments
      • Condor / Condor-G
      • Globus / MPICH-G2
